Tchaikovsky's Overture

"TCHAIKOVSKY'S OVERTURE"


I watch her paint the lions under the trees
I listened to her sing the glory of love
I seen her playing on the frozen lake where 
her sister fell in and became deaf
today she put a pigeon out of it's misery 
because it had been shot
it was then she spoke of 
heaven.

today she played the piano with her mother
today she screamed at the female who 
stole her bible
today she walked in on her parents making 
love and didn't understand 
today she saw another female make a move 
on her father
today she pushed her enemy off the slide
incidently she shouted she was from Russia.
 
now she stands by the red apples with a bow 
in her 
hair.

do you expect me to tell you her next move?
do you expect to find love from those that 
preach it?
there's never a convertible inside a cracker 
jack box.
keep an eye out for the next line.


By: Chicano Eddie

A Torrential Downpour

Cascading in a rush
With a vociferous gush
Big drops on the crown
Poured steadfastly down
Amidst lightening and storm
And a loud thunderous sound
Playful restless 
With a mischievous step
Banging at the door
Of her little head
 A frenzied lot
Of deafening knocks 
Raring roaring
Persistent, non stop...
Deftly she caught some
Coalesced  them into a poem.
